Volume doesn't show up on monitor

G

gnGracie

The volume used to show up on my monitor when I would adjust it
(little green lines going up/down). However, they no longer show up.
I have to double click on the speaker icon in the task bar to see my
volume level.

How do I make it where I can see the volume adjustment on the monitor
once more?

Thanks so much. :)

Those "little green lines" for the volume tend to be part of the
enhanced keyboard drivers for most "multi-media" keyboards. They
should show up when you use the keyboard's own volume control buttons.
